For those wondering Butler's role:

Tom Gulitti ‏@TGfireandice

Devils GM Lou Lamoriello said Butler's performance will determine if he' on NHL roster or in Albany, but "he'll be given every opportunity."

Also

Tom Gulitti ‏@TGfireandice

Lamoriello feels that Butler has potential to be "a top six forward."
